Cloud Defense Logo

Products

Solutions

Company

Book A Live Demo

CVE-2018-18313 : Security Advisory and Response

Learn about CVE-2018-18313 affecting Perl versions before 5.26.3. Discover the impact, technical details, affected systems, exploitation mechanism, and mitigation steps.

Perl before version 5.26.3 is susceptible to a buffer over-read vulnerability due to a customized pattern in a regular expression. This flaw could potentially lead to unauthorized access to sensitive data stored in the process memory space.

Understanding CVE-2018-18313

Perl versions preceding 5.26.3 may be impacted by a buffer over-read vulnerability, allowing unauthorized access to sensitive data.

What is CVE-2018-18313?

This CVE describes a vulnerability in Perl versions prior to 5.26.3 that could be exploited through a crafted regular expression, leading to the disclosure of sensitive information from the process memory.

The Impact of CVE-2018-18313

The vulnerability could result in unauthorized access to sensitive data stored in the memory space of the affected process, potentially compromising the security and confidentiality of the information.

Technical Details of CVE-2018-18313

Perl versions before 5.26.3 are affected by a buffer over-read vulnerability triggered by a customized pattern in a regular expression.

Vulnerability Description

The vulnerability allows unauthorized disclosure of sensitive information from the process memory due to a buffer over-read when processing crafted regular expressions.

Affected Systems and Versions

        Product: Perl
        Vendor: Perl
        Versions Affected: Preceding 5.26.3

Exploitation Mechanism

Attackers can exploit the vulnerability by crafting malicious regular expressions, triggering the buffer over-read and gaining unauthorized access to sensitive data.

Mitigation and Prevention

It is crucial to take immediate steps to mitigate the impact of CVE-2018-18313 and implement long-term security practices to prevent similar vulnerabilities.

Immediate Steps to Take

        Update Perl to version 5.26.3 or later to patch the vulnerability.
        Monitor for any unauthorized access or suspicious activities in the affected systems.

Long-Term Security Practices

        Regularly update software and libraries to the latest secure versions.
        Conduct security assessments and code reviews to identify and address vulnerabilities proactively.
        Educate developers and users on secure coding practices and the importance of data protection.

Patching and Updates

        Apply patches provided by Perl to address the buffer over-read vulnerability.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now